ALTERNATIVE CARBON RESOURCES, LLC v. U.S.

2018-1948.

939 F.3d 1320 (2019)

ALTERNATIVE CARBON RESOURCES, LLC, Plaintiff-Appellant v. UNITED STATES, Defendant-Appellee.

United States Court of Appeals, Federal Circuit.

Decided: September 26, 2019.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Vivian D. Hoard , Taylor English Duma LLP, Atlanta, GA, argued for plaintiff appellant. Also represented by Brian Gardner , Kelly Mullally ; William Sidney Smith , Smith & Kramer, PC, Des Moines, IA.

Clint Carpenter , Tax Division, United States Department of Justice, Washington, DC, argued for defendant-appellee. Also represented by Teresa E. Mclaughlin , Richard E. Zuckerman .

Before O'Malley, Reyna, and Chen, Circuit Judges.


Appellant Alternative Carbon Resources, LLC claimed nearly $20 million in energy tax credits meant for taxpayers who sell alternative fuel mixtures.
